About This Item

London: Printed for James Asperne. Very Good with no dust jacket. 1804. First Edition. Hardcover. frontis; Small 8vo 7½" - 8" tall; [x], 144 pages; MEMOIRS OF CHARLES MACKLIN COMEDIAN, with the dramatic characters, manners, anecdotes, &c. Of the age in which he lived: forming an history of the stage during almost the whole of the last century. And a chronological list of all the parts played by him . Engraved portrait frontispiece. Decorative binding with 3/4 black morocco leather over marbled boards with matching endpapers. Binding is sound and straight with brief rubbing to extremities, contetns generally VG with light aging. Arnott & Robinson 3268 .
